Summary

An LDAP Injection vulnerability in WatchGuard Fireware OS may allow a remote unauthenticated attacker to retrieve sensitive information from a connected LDAP authentication server through an exposed authentication or management web interface. This vulnerability may also allow a remote attacker to authenticate as an LDAP user with a partial identifier if they additionally have that user's valid passphrase.

Affected

This vulnerability affects Fireware OS 12.0 up to and including 12.11.6 and 2025.1 up to and including 2025.1.4.

Resolution
Vulnerable Version Resolved Version
2025.1 2026.1
12.x 12.11.7
12.5.x (T15 & T35 models) 12.5.16
